Jeff Bezos and his brother set for historic journey aboard the inaugural flight of New Shepard spaceship

On July 20th, Blue Origin's New Shepard is set to make history with its first human space flight. The spacecraft, named after Alan Shepard, the second person and first US citizen to fly into space, will carry an astronaut crew that includes Jeff Bezos, the founder of Blue Origin, and his brother, Mark Bezos.

The flight coincides with the anniversary of the Apollo 11 astronauts landing on the moon. In addition to the Bezos brothers, a space tourist will also be on board. Justin Sun, a crypto billionaire and TRON founder, won the seat in a 2021 auction with a bid of $28 million.

The New Shepard is a suborbital launch vehicle, reaching heights of 100km above the Earth's surface. During the flight, the astronauts will experience three minutes of zero gravity. Upon returning to Earth, the six-berth capsule will descend under parachutes and land vertically on the ground.
